Transaction ded28c2aadba39c93e798e305273f49b386c585b2037758617631b6a2ecd727f

1 Input
2 Outputs
  • ded28c2aadba39c93e798e305273f49b386c585b2037758617631b6a2ecd727f:0
  • value  12411326
    address  38LnAXU8mpbMTk4zNfTkeFsDa3V47Y5L4v
  • ded28c2aadba39c93e798e305273f49b386c585b2037758617631b6a2ecd727f:1
  • value  4100000
    address  3BMCxmGcLGMhUZFKBddF6or8s9CQZskgV7